Smart home energy features have been easy to dismiss as a novelty — a graph in an app that nobody acts on. Two developments have converged to make them genuinely useful this winter.
The standard caught up
Matter version 1.3, finalised in 2024, extended device types for energy management, water leak sensors and improved robot vacuum mapping. Those additions are only now reaching shipping hardware in volume through the 2025 and 2026 product cycles.
A standardised energy device type means a smart plug, a heat pump and a solar inverter can report consumption in a common format any compliant hub understands — instead of each living in its own vendor app.
The prices caught up too
Dutch TTF futures, Europe’s main gas benchmark, have climbed roughly 120% since the start of 2026, reaching about €63.7/MWh in mid-August.
The winter outlook is worse. Forecasts are moving toward an average near €60/MWh for Q4 2026 and Q1 2027, from €45/MWh currently. Storage is depleted, and record temperatures are raising electricity demand while drought and heat curb hydro and nuclear output.
Gas and electricity bills could rise if wholesale prices stay elevated long enough to reach consumers.
Where monitoring actually changes behaviour
Whole-home visibility is interesting. Per-device visibility is actionable.
The devices that surprise people are consistently the same: immersion heaters and electric water heating, older fridges and freezers, tumble dryers, and anything with a heating element running on a timer nobody has revisited.
A standardised energy device type makes it practical to measure these individually rather than infer them from a whole-house figure.
What to check before buying
Which Matter version? A plug certified as a basic on/off device does not report energy the way one certified against the energy management device type does. Both carry the Matter logo.
Does the hub expose it? Platform support lags specification support consistently. The device may support a 1.3 feature your hub does not surface.
Does it work locally? Matter certification and local operation are separate claims. Energy history that lives only in a vendor cloud disappears when the vendor does.
Realistic expectations
Monitoring does not reduce consumption. It identifies where consumption is, and the reduction comes from what you do next — usually unglamorous things like changing a timer, replacing an old appliance, or lowering a water temperature.
In a normal year that saving is marginal. In a winter where wholesale gas has doubled, the same behavioural change is worth considerably more — which is the honest case for buying the hardware now rather than the feature list.
